Can a car battery be used for energy storage in solar energy

As can be seen, after 7 cycles the capacity is already down to about 50AH, 83% of the initial capacity. After 48 cycles the capacity has dropped to 60%, and after 141 cycles only half of the initial capacity is remaining. So, yes, these batteries can be deep-cycled, but are not at all economical. The pros and cons of batteries for energy storage | IEC e-tech

Utilities around the world have ramped up their storage capabilities using li-ion supersized batteries, huge packs which can store anywhere between 100 to 800 megawatts (MW) of energy. California based Moss Landing''s energy storage facility is reportedly the world''s largest, with a total capacity of 750 MW/3 000 MWh.

Car Battery Amps Explained: The Ultimate Guide | The Motor Guy

CA measures the amount of amps a battery can deliver at 32°F (0°C) for 30 seconds, while CCA measures the same at 0°F (-18°C) for 30 seconds. In general, the higher the CA and CCA, the more powerful the battery and the easier it is to start your car. However, keep in mind that higher CA and CCA batteries tend to be more expensive.

Battery voltage sag during engine cranking

The battery voltage mirrors the current during the test. At first it drops to about 4.2V, then recovers to about 8V during the actual cranking. By the time the engine is running it gets up to 10V. The total resistance of the system, including battery internal resistance, wire, solenoid and starting motor is about 0.01 ohms.
